Peewee AAA Crushers edge Halifax Hawks

PICTOU – The Peewee AAA Crushers hosted the Halifax Hawks Peewee AAA’s on March 2 at Hector Arena in Pictou.

In a very fast paced game the host Crushers beat the visiting Hawks 2-1. Scoring for the Crushers were Keegan Dalton and Caden Campbell with assists coming off the sticks of Landon Steele, Lane Sim and Clint MacLaughlin. Jorja Burrows and Alex Palmer were solid, splitting the game between the pipes in the win.

The Crushers next see action March 8–10 when they travel to Yarmouth to compete in the Nova Scotia Mainland League championships. They will be fighting to earn a spot to the provincial tournament, which will be held in Halifax later in the month.
